Over 121,000 tourists visit Nepal by air in March



KATHMANDU: Nepal recorded the arrival of 121,800 foreign tourists via air in March 2025, according to the Nepal Tourism Board (NTB).

In the first three months of 2025, a total of 298,000 tourists visited Nepal. Of these, 79,900 arrived in January, followed by 96,800 in February.

India accounted for the highest number of tourists in March, with 21,412 arrivals.

Meanwhile, 11,443 visitors came from China, 11,092 from the United States, 8,886 from Sri Lanka, and 5,995 from London.

Additionally, 35,287 tourists arrived from various South Asian countries during the month.
